S2E1: Near Death Experiences and the Continuum of Consciousness

The Telepathy Tapes

In this season premiere, we chase one of humanity’s oldest and most urgent questions: does consciousness survive death? From ancient Sumerian tablets to cutting-edge neuroscience, Near-Death Experiences appear again and again — shaping our visions of the afterlife and hinting at a mind that may not end with the body. Featuring neurosurgeon Dr. Eben Alexander, bestselling author Martha Beck, and scholar Dr. Gregory Shushan, this episode explores accounts so striking - and at times verifiable - that experiencers insist they were “more real than life itself.”
